About the Role
We are seeking a skilled Spot Welder to join our team in Cape Town. As a key member of our production line, you will be responsible for operating a spot welding machine, completing production based on kanban production, and ensuring high-quality output. If you have excellent probl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and the ability to work independently and as part of a team, we encourage you to apply.
Key Responsibilities
- Operate a spot welding machine
- Complete production based on kanban production
- Perform quality checks on parts
- Document production results
- Material handle
- Perform destructive testing on parts
- Load components
- Maintain a clean and organized work area
- Follow targets and deadlines
- Adhere to all safety procedures, environmental guidelines, and company rules and regulations
